This is a Very Good Copy of this Book in red and blue cloth with gilt title ;lettering to spine.No dust-jacket.This copy has been SIGNED by the Writer and poet Cecil Day Lewis on the front endpaper.This copy has a firm binding with no hinge weakness.The book was acquired from the private working library of Cecil Day Lewis from his House in Greenwich.Cecil Day-Lewis CBE was an Irish poet and the Poet Laureate of the United Kingdom from 1968 until his death in 1972. He also wrote mystery stories under the pseudonym of Nicholas Blake. He is the father of the double oscar winning Daniel Day-Lewis and documentary filmmaker and television chef Tamasin Day-Lewis.We have many more titles in stock from his working library.Thick 8vo 1273pp Size: 8vo - over 5¾" - 6'' Tall.
